Docker在Windows上从tar推送Linux镜像



我有一个Linux Docker映像保存在Linux主机上生成的tar文件中(来自docker save(。是否可以将Windows主机上的映像推送到远程存储库?当我尝试加载它时,它会因操作系统不受支持而失败。

我偶然发现https://github.com/Razikus/dockerregistrypusher它声称可以做我想做的事,但对我不起作用。

有没有办法让Docker忽略操作系统检查?或者告诉它直接从tar文件上传而不加载?

谢谢!

所以我查看了库,找出了发生了什么以及为什么它不起作用。我已经创建了一个修复的PR,但由于作者还没有回应,我现在需要它,我不得不自己发布。可以在这里找到https://pypi.org/project/dockertarpush/如果有人感兴趣。

最新更新